I have a table with two columns and over 3000 rows. I am trying to find at how many points do these two columns satisfy a condition.
For example, I have Column1 and Column2, and I want to know where Column1 or Column2 has a value of X or Y (can be interchangeable).
I believe that I want to do something similar to the excel function COUNTIFS, since I have two conditions that I want to satsify, however I am haveing trouble using "groupcounts" on MATLAB

Assuming t is your table and your fields are called Column1 and Column2, and are integers you can do
rowsSatisfyingCondition = (t.Column1 == X) & (t.Column2 == Y);
numRows = sum(rowsSatisfyingCondition);
See the FAQ: https://matlab.fandom.com/wiki/FAQ#Why_is_0.3_-_0.2_-_0.1_(or_similar)_not_equal_to_zero?
